Courtney Lynn Hill was born and raised in Plano, Texas. She was the third child of 4 girls. She comes from a BIG family of 3 Aunts, 5 Uncles and nearly 30 first Cousins. She was diagnosed at birth with Cystic Fibrosis. She survived 26 years and went Home to our Lord Jesus hand in hand with our Daddy on Tuesday. Courtney attended Plano East Senior High School and graduated in 2001 where she was active in the Jr. ROTC.
Courtney was a child of God, and her livelihood was to love, play, and watch over children. Her life long dream was to have her own Day Care School, and she attended some college to pursue that dream. Unfortunately, with this harsh disease that dream was cut short due to her weakened immune system. It was suggested that working around children with her susceptibility to infection would diminish her life expectancy. However, that would not stop Courtney from watching children. She had several nanny positions, but in her last job she called these children her own. Alyssa and Tate had a special place in her heart. She adored her nieces and nephews as if they were her own too. She had "The Kids" (Kaden and Shaffer), "The Boys" (David and Daniel), "The Baby" (Cammie) and "My Kids" (Alyssa and Tate).
Courtney always lived her life to the fullest and never held back from places she wanted to go. She took a trip to Europe by herself for two weeks, and on a cruise to Mexico she swam with dolphins; just a couple examples of her adventurous side. Courtney had a beautiful free spirit and one who was easily admired. Not only did she have several life long friends from going to school in Plano, but she also had many, many online friends, "Cysters" and "Fribros" from several Cystic Fibrosis forums. Her unwavering love for God was shown and was a true testament until the day she died. We are so proud of the pure way she lived her life.
